Free Crochet Pattern Axolotl

This free crochet axolotl pattern is a fun and beginner-friendly amigurumi project with a simple shape and adorable details. Its small size and straightforward construction make it a great choice for gifts, decor, or adding a playful creature to your crochet collection.

 

Difficulty Level : Advanced Beginner

Finished Size : about 6 inches long (15 cm)



Tips


Work tightly and count your stitches

Use a stitch marker or a piece of yarn to mark beginning of the round

Crochet through both loops unless stated otherwise

Crochet in continuous rows; don’t join at the end of each row



Materials


Medium weight yarn in pink, red, and black

4.0 mm hook

Fiber Fill 

8 mm black safety eyes

Yarn needle

Scissors

Pins




Abbreviations


ch  chain

st  stitch

slst  slip stitch

sc  single crochet

inc  2 sc in the next stitch

dec  single crochet 2 stitches together

R  row/round

mr  magic ring (can be replaced by chain 2)

FO  fasten off

(…)  repeat instructions in parentheses x times



Head and Body

Use pink yarn


R1        6 sc in mr (6)

R2        inc x 6 (12)

R3        (sc, inc) x 6 (18)

R4        (2 sc, inc) x 6 (24)

R5        (3 sc, inc) x 6 (30)

R6        (4 sc, inc) x 6 (36)

R7-9     sc around (36) 3 rounds

R10      (4 sc, dec) x 6 (30)

R11      (3 sc, dec) x 6 (24)

R12      (2 sc, dec) x 6 (18)

Attach eyes between R8-R9, 7st apart

Start stuffing



R13      (sc, dec) x 6 (12)

R14      sc around (12)

R15      (3 sc, inc) x 3 (15)

R16      (4 sc, inc) x 3 (18)

R17      sc around (18)

R18       (2 sc, inc) x 6 (24)

R19-20  sc around (24) 2 rounds

R21       (2 sc, dec) x 6 (18)

R22     (sc, dec) x 6 (12)

Finish stuffing

R23      dec x 6 (6)

FO & weave in tail




Hands/Feet (make 4)

Use pink yarn



R1        5 sc in mr (5)

R2-3     sc around (5) 2 rounds

FO & leave tail for sewing

Do not stuff



Tail

Use pink yarn 



R1     4 sc in mr (4)

R2     sc around (4)

R3     3 sc, inc (5)

R4     4 sc, inc (6)

R5     5 sc, inc (7)

R6     6 sc, inc (8)

R7     7 sc, inc (9)

R8     8 sc, inc (10)

FO & leave tail for sewing

Do not stuff 



Gills (make 2)

Use red yarn 



R1     ch 6 

starting 2nd ch from hook

R2     slst into each ch (5)

R3     ch 7

starting 2nd ch from hook

R4     slst into each ch (6)

R5     ch 6

starting 2nd ch from hook

R6     slst into each ch (5)

FO & leave tail for sewing



Tail Fin

Use red yarn 



R1     ch 3

starting 2nd ch from hook

R2     slst into each ch (2)

Repeat (R1-R2) 4 times

FO & leave tail for sewing



Assembly

Use pins to hold things in place



Sew hands and feet to body

Sew gills to sides of head between R6-R9



Sew tail to back bottom of body

Sew fin to bottom of tail



Embroider mouth with black yarn
